Title: Territories. For a multi-classes geography in Liguria Abstract: As part of the volume the paper has assumed a dual task: first, to provide a preliminary framework of multi-classes on the geographical location and demographic trends of the municipalities in which they were activated, and second, try to find a network of links that the multi-classes may have established with their own territory and in particular with neighboring protected areas. In the first case, based on the data of the Regional Office for Schools, the paper has highlighted the geographical location of multi-classes and then has examined the population trends from 1961 to 2008 of the ligurian municipalities that host them. The second part of the research was based on a specific questionnaire proposed to school-managers and teachers of multi-classes. In particular, we detail whether the multi-classes have produced educational projects related to the area and the local landscape, if they have established relationships with local authorities to carry out educational and didactic activities, if they did didactic and educational activities in protected areas of Liguria or in collaboration with them.
